BlackBerry ordered to pay Nokia $137M in patent-related contract dispute; BlackBerry to continue to pursue separate patent infringement claims filed in February — Canadian software maker BlackBerry Ltd said on Friday that it would pay Nokia Corp $137 million, according to a ruling by the International Court of Arbitration.| Victor Basta / TechCrunch: |
The number of early-stage VC rounds worldwide dropped from about 13.3K in 2014 to about 5.9K this year, with mobile app and SaaS startups hit hardest — Amid record amounts of capital raised by VCs worldwide, and a sharp rise in the number of private “unicorns” valued at $1 billion-plus … | Stephen Shankland / CNET: |

Apple will stop accepting 32-bit apps in Mac App Store starting January 1, 2018 — Apple's Developer site has today shared a reminder that starting January 1st, 2018 32-bit Mac apps will no longer be accepted. — Earlier in the year we reported that iOS 11 would be the death blow … | Ryan Whitwam / Android Police: |
